EdR (NYSE: EDR), which went public in 2005, has a 50-year history in student housing that …A REIT is a company that owns and typically operates income-producing real estate or related assets. These may include office buildings, shopping malls, apartments, hotels, resorts, self-storage facilities, warehouses, and mortgages or loans. Unlike other real estate companies, a REIT does not develop real estate properties to resell them.

REITs are companies that own (and often operate) real estate that makes money, such as apartments, warehouses, self-storage facilities, malls and hotels. The best REITS pay large and growing...A real estate investment trust ( REIT, pronounced "reet" [1]) is a company that owns, and in most cases operates, income-producing real estate. REITs own many types of commercial real estate, including office and apartment buildings, warehouses, hospitals, shopping centers, hotels and commercial forests. Some REITs engage in financing real estate.

Dividend information for Triple Point Social Housing REIT plc (GB00BF0P7H59) plus portfolio overview, latest price and performance data, expert insights and ...REITs own and operate a combined portfolio of about 120,000 rental housing units across Canada. This represents about three per cent of the country’s rental market.
